Federal funding to combat human trafficking now available in the Big Bend
The International Rescue Committee (IRC) in partnership with Survive and Thrive Advocacy Center (STAC) has received funding from the Department of Justice, securing – for the first time – federal resources specifically designated to combat human trafficking in the Big Bend, a highly rural area in Florida.
AnnouncementOctober 22, 2019